This is a ground beef meatloaf seasoned with fresh parsley, basil, oregano, garlic, and Parmesan, topped with a tomato-based glaze instead of ketchup. It takes about 15 minutes to put together and bakes in one pan. If you want a meatloaf that tastes less sweet and more savory, this is a straightforward way to get there.

The technique that matters

Mixing is where most meatloaves go wrong. Overworking the ground beef tightens the proteins and produces a dense, rubbery slice. Mix only until the ingredients are just combined — a few streaks of egg or herb are fine. The second thing worth getting right is the internal temperature. Pull the loaf at exactly 160°F (71°C) in the thickest part; a probe thermometer takes the guesswork out completely. Let it rest, uncovered, for 10 minutes before slicing. Cutting too soon causes the juices to run out onto the board rather than staying in the meat.

About the ingredients

  • Fresh vs. dried herbs: Fresh parsley, basil, and oregano give a noticeably brighter result here because the loaf bakes at a moderate temperature rather than a long braise. If you only have dried, use one-third the quantity — dried herbs are more concentrated.
  • Parmesan: Finely grated melts into the mixture and adds salt as well as flavor. Pre-grated canister Parmesan works, but it is drier, so the loaf may need a tablespoon of extra milk to compensate.
  • Ground beef fat content: 80/20 ground beef keeps the loaf moist without added fat. Leaner blends (90/10 or higher) tend to produce a drier result unless you add a splash of olive oil to the mix.
  • Tomato topping: Crushed tomatoes or passata both work. Skip the garnish of fresh basil on top after baking — it wilts immediately and is not worth the extra prep.

Storage and reheating

Cool the meatloaf fully before storing. Wrapped tightly, it keeps in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. For longer storage, slice it first, wrap individual portions in plastic wrap, and freeze for up to 3 months — slices reheat faster and more evenly than a whole loaf. To reheat from the fridge, place slices in a covered skillet over medium-low heat with a tablespoon of water for about 5 minutes, or microwave covered on 70% power for 90 seconds. From frozen, thaw overnight in the refrigerator before reheating the same way. Avoid reheating at high heat; it dries the meat out quickly.

Common problems and fixes

  • Loaf falls apart when sliced: Usually caused by too little binder or skipping the rest time. Make sure the egg and breadcrumbs are fully incorporated, and always rest the loaf at least 10 minutes before cutting.
  • Watery liquid pooling around the loaf: This happens when the beef fat content is high or the tomato topping is too thin. Drain excess liquid from the pan halfway through baking using a turkey baster or a careful tilt of the pan.
  • Garlic tastes raw or sharp in the finished loaf: Minced garlic needs to be very fine so it cooks through in the center of the loaf. If you have doubts, sauté the garlic briefly in a little olive oil before adding it to the mix — it takes 90 seconds and makes a real difference.
  • Tomato topping burns before the center is done: Cover the loaf loosely with foil for the first two-thirds of the bake time, then uncover for the final 15 minutes to let the topping set and color without scorching.
  • Dense, compact texture: The mixture was overmixed or packed too firmly into the pan. Press the meat in gently and stop mixing the moment everything looks combined.

Appetizing Italian-Style Meatloaf Recipe

Appetizing Italian-Style Meatloaf Recipe

GretelGretel Shaw
If you're looking for a meatloaf recipe that your kids will love, this Italian-style meatloaf is must-try! I love the flavour of this and so do my kids!
5 from 1 vote
Print Recipe Share by Email Pin Recipe Share on Facebook
Prep Time 15 minutes mins
Cook Time 1 hour hr 15 minutes mins
Total Time 1 hour hr 30 minutes mins
Course Main Course
Cuisine Italian
Servings 6 people
Calories 460 kcal

Ingredients
 
 

  • Raw Meat Mince1 ½ pounds ground beef (minced beef) - lean
  • Red Pepper7 ounces red pepper (red capsicum) - chopped and roasted
  • Ripe Yellow Onion On A White Background1 medium yellow onion - chopped
  • Chicken Egg2 medium egg
  • Garlic2 cloves garlic - chopped
  • Wooden Bowl Of Salt1 teaspoon salt
  • Fine Breadcrumbs, Also Breading Or Crispies In Wooden Bowl1 cup breadcrumbs
  • Balsamic Vinegar1 tablespoon Balsamic vinegar
  • Ground Black Pepper Pile, Paths, Top½ teaspoon ground black pepper
  • Worcestershire Sauce1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
  • Parmesan Cheese½ cup Parmesan cheese - grated
  • Green Basil2 tablespoons basil - chopped
  • Parsley On White Background1 tablespoon parsley
  • Glass Bowl Of Olive Oil Isolated On White Background2 tablespoons olive oil
  • Pasta Sauce Or Marinara Sauce2 cups Neapolitan Sauce or Pasta sauce Southern Hemisphere (Tomato Sauce in North America)

Instructions
 

  • Preheat the oven to about 350 degrees Fahrenheit and heat a medium-sized saute pan over medium-high heat. And add a tablespoon of extra virgin olive oil, garlic, and onion and cook until soft. Set it aside to cool.
  • Get a large mixing bowl and add the cooled garlic and onion along with all the other ingredients, except the prepared tomato sauce, and mix gently using your hands. Form a loaf and place it on an oiled oven tray.
  • Top your loaf with a cup of tomato sauce and spread it evenly over the loaf.
  • Bake for 1 hour (the internal temperature of your meatloaf should be about 160 degrees Fahrenheit. Remove your Italian-style meatloaf from the oven and let it cool for about 5 minutes.
  • Heat some tomato sauce to use for dipping if desired.
  • Slice up the meatloaf and serve.

Common questions

Can I use a mix of ground beef and ground pork?

Yes, a 50/50 blend works well and adds a little extra fat and flavor. Both ground beef and ground pork need to reach 160°F (71°C) internal temperature, so the food safety target stays the same.

Do I need to sauté the onion before adding it to the mix?

No, but grating the onion rather than dicing it means it cooks through fully inside the loaf without leaving crunchy raw pieces. If you dice the onion, a quick 3-minute soften in a pan first is worth doing.

How do I know when the meatloaf is actually done without a thermometer?

A probe thermometer is the only reliable method for ground meat — visual cues alone are not safe. An instant-read thermometer costs under $15 and is the single most useful tool for cooking any ground meat dish.
